Freigeben über


JsonInputSchemaMapping Klasse

Definition

Dies ermöglicht die Veröffentlichung in Event Grid mithilfe eines benutzerdefinierten Eingabeschemas. Dies kann verwendet werden, um Eigenschaften aus einem benutzerdefinierten JSON-Eingabeschema dem Event Grid-Ereignisschema zuzuordnen.

[Microsoft.Rest.Serialization.JsonTransformation]
[Newtonsoft.Json.JsonObject("Json")]
public class JsonInputSchemaMapping : Microsoft.Azure.Management.EventGrid.Models.InputSchemaMapping
[<Microsoft.Rest.Serialization.JsonTransformation>]
[<Newtonsoft.Json.JsonObject("Json")>]
type JsonInputSchemaMapping = class
    inherit InputSchemaMapping
Public Class JsonInputSchemaMapping
Inherits InputSchemaMapping
Vererbung
JsonInputSchemaMapping
Attribute
JsonTransformationAttribute Newtonsoft.Json.JsonObjectAttribute

Konstruktoren

JsonInputSchemaMapping()

Initialisiert eine neue instance der JsonInputSchemaMapping-Klasse.

JsonInputSchemaMapping(JsonField, JsonField, JsonField, JsonFieldWithDefault, JsonFieldWithDefault, JsonFieldWithDefault)

Initialisiert eine neue instance der JsonInputSchemaMapping-Klasse.

Eigenschaften

DataVersion

Ruft die Zuordnungsinformationen für die DataVersion-Eigenschaft des Event Grid-Ereignisses ab oder legt diese fest.

EventTime

Ruft die Zuordnungsinformationen für die EventTime-Eigenschaft des Event Grid-Ereignisses ab oder legt diese fest.

EventType

Ruft die Zuordnungsinformationen für die EventType-Eigenschaft des Event Grid-Ereignisses ab oder legt diese fest.

Id

Ruft die Zuordnungsinformationen für die Id-Eigenschaft des Event Grid-Ereignisses ab oder legt diese fest.

Subject

Ruft die Zuordnungsinformationen für die Subject-Eigenschaft des Event Grid-Ereignisses ab oder legt diese fest.

Topic

Ruft die Zuordnungsinformationen für die Topic-Eigenschaft des Event Grid-Ereignisses ab oder legt diese fest.

Gilt für: